# FHE Service
|
|
|
|
## Overview
|
|
|
|
The Fully Homomorphic Encryption (FHE) Service enables encrypted computation on sensitive machine learning data within the AITBC platform. It allows ML inference to be performed on encrypted data without decryption, maintaining privacy throughout the computation process.
|
|
|
|
## Architecture
|
|
|
|
### FHE Providers
|
|
- **TenSEAL**: Primary provider for rapid prototyping and production use
|
|
- **Concrete ML**: Specialized provider for neural network inference
|
|
- **Abstract Interface**: Extensible provider system for future FHE libraries
|
|
|
|
### Encryption Schemes
|
|
- **CKKS**: Optimized for approximate computations (neural networks)
|
|
- **BFV**: Optimized for exact integer arithmetic
|
|
- **Concrete**: Specialized for neural network operations

## TenSEAL Integration
|
|
|
|
### Context Generation
|
|
```python
|
|
from app.services.fhe_service import FHEService
|
|
|
|
fhe_service = FHEService()
|
|
context = fhe_service.generate_fhe_context(
|
|
scheme="ckks",
|
|
provider="tenseal",
|
|
poly_modulus_degree=8192,
|
|
coeff_mod_bit_sizes=[60, 40, 40, 60]
|
|
)
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Data Encryption
|
|
```python
|
|
# Encrypt ML input data
|
|
encrypted_input = fhe_service.encrypt_ml_data(
|
|
data=[[1.0, 2.0, 3.0, 4.0]], # Input features
|
|
context=context
|
|
)
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Encrypted Inference
|
|
```python
|
|
# Perform inference on encrypted data
|
|
model = {
|
|
"weights": [[0.1, 0.2, 0.3, 0.4]],
|
|
"biases": [0.5]
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
encrypted_result = fhe_service.encrypted_inference(
|
|
model=model,
|
|
encrypted_input=encrypted_input
|
|
)
|
|
```

## Provider Details
|
|
|
|
### TenSEAL Provider
|
|
```python
|
|
class TenSEALProvider(FHEProvider):
|
|
def generate_context(self, scheme: str, **kwargs) -> FHEContext:
|
|
# CKKS context for neural networks
|
|
context = ts.context(
|
|
ts.SCHEME_TYPE.CKKS,
|
|
poly_modulus_degree=8192,
|
|
coeff_mod_bit_sizes=[60, 40, 40, 60]
|
|
)
|
|
context.global_scale = 2**40
|
|
return FHEContext(...)
|
|
|
|
def encrypt(self, data: np.ndarray, context: FHEContext) -> EncryptedData:
|
|
ts_context = ts.context_from(context.public_key)
|
|
encrypted_tensor = ts.ckks_tensor(ts_context, data)
|
|
return EncryptedData(...)
|
|
|
|
def encrypted_inference(self, model: Dict, encrypted_input: EncryptedData):
|
|
# Perform encrypted matrix multiplication
|
|
result = encrypted_input.dot(weights) + biases
|
|
return result
|
|
```

## Security Model
|
|
|
|
### Privacy Guarantees
|
|
- **Data Confidentiality**: Input data never decrypted during computation
|
|
- **Model Protection**: Model weights can be encrypted during inference
|
|
- **Output Privacy**: Results remain encrypted until client decryption
|
|
- **End-to-End Security**: No trusted third parties required
|
|
|
|
### Performance Characteristics
|
|
- **Encryption Time**: ~10-100ms per operation
|
|
- **Inference Time**: ~100-500ms (TenSEAL)
|
|
- **Accuracy**: Near-native performance for neural networks
|
|
- **Scalability**: Linear scaling with input size

## Use Cases
|
|
|
|
### Private ML Inference
|
|
```python
|
|
# Client encrypts sensitive medical data
|
|
encrypted_health_data = fhe_service.encrypt_ml_data(health_records, context)
|
|
|
|
# Server performs diagnosis without seeing patient data
|
|
encrypted_diagnosis = fhe_service.encrypted_inference(
|
|
model=trained_model,
|
|
encrypted_input=encrypted_health_data
|
|
)
|
|
|
|
# Client decrypts result locally
|
|
diagnosis = fhe_service.decrypt(encrypted_diagnosis, private_key)
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Federated Learning
|
|
- Multiple parties contribute encrypted model updates
|
|
- Coordinator aggregates updates without decryption
|
|
- Final model remains secure throughout process
|
|
|
|
### Secure Outsourcing
|
|
- Cloud providers perform computation on encrypted data
|
|
- No access to plaintext data or computation results
|
|
- Compliance with privacy regulations (GDPR, HIPAA)

## Deployment Considerations
|
|
|
|
### Resource Requirements
|
|
- **Memory**: 2-8GB RAM per concurrent FHE operation
|
|
- **CPU**: Multi-core support for parallel operations
|
|
- **Storage**: Minimal (contexts cached in memory)
|
|
|
|
### Scaling Strategies
|
|
- **Horizontal Scaling**: Multiple FHE service instances
|
|
- **Load Balancing**: Distribute FHE requests across nodes
|
|
- **Caching**: Reuse FHE contexts for repeated operations
|
|
|
|
### Monitoring
|
|
- **Latency Tracking**: End-to-end FHE operation timing
|
|
- **Error Rates**: FHE operation failure monitoring
|
|
- **Resource Usage**: Memory and CPU utilization metrics
